	* {
		margin: 0;
		padding: 0;
		border: 0;
		color: #515151;
		font-family: verdana, sans-serif;	
	}
	
	body { background-image: url('../images/layout/nav-home-active.gif') 20 0 no-repeat;
	}

	h3 {
		font-weight: bold;
		font-size: 13pt;
		margin: 15px 0 15px 0;
		color: #271E66;
	}
	
	h4 {
		font-weight: bold;
		font-size: 12pt;
		margin: 15px 0 15px 0;	
		color: #271E66;
	}
	
	h3 span,
	h4 span,
	h5 span {
		color: #82B450;
	}	
	
	h5 {
		font-weight: bold;
		font-size: 11pt;
		margin: 15px 0 15px 0;			
	}	
	
	h5.color {
		font-weight: bold;
		font-size: 11pt;
		margin: 15px 0 15px 0;
		color: #271E66;			
	}	
	
	p {
		margin: 5px 0 10px 0;
		font-size: 10pt;	
	}
	
	ul { font-size: 10pt;	
	}
	
	a {
		text-decoration: none;
		color: #271E66;
	}
	
	div#primary-positioner {
		position: absolute;
		top: 160px;
		width: 800px;
		margin-left:-400px;
		left: 50%;
	}
	
	div#page-heading {
		position: absolute;
		top: 20px;
		width: 800px;
		margin-left:-400px;
		left: 50%;	
		background: url('../images/layout/neo.gif') 0 0 no-repeat;
		height: 75px;
		text-align: right;
	}	

		div#page-heading * {
			font-size: 10pt;	
		}	
	
		div#page-heading h1,
		div#page-heading h2 {
			display: none;
		}		
	
	div#page-navigation {
	position: absolute;
	top: 95px;
	width: 100%;
	background-color: #ff0000;
	background: url('../images/layout/nav-ul.gif') 0 29px repeat-x;
	height: 38px;
	margin-bottom: 35px;
	}
	
		div#page-navigation ul {
	position: relative;
	width: 800px;
	margin-left:-300px;
	left: 50%;
		}	
		
		div#page-navigation li {
			display: inline;
			float: left;
		}
		
		div#page-navigation ul a {
			display: block;
			height: 31px;
			margin-right: 5px;
		}
		
		div#page-navigation ul a span {
			display: none;
		}
		
		a#nav-home {   width: 101px; background: url('../images/layout/nav-home.gif') 0 0 no-repeat;   }
		a#nav-home:hover {   width: 101px; background: url('../images/layout/nav-home-active.gif') 0 0 no-repeat;   }
		a#nav-accessories {   width: 101px; background: url('../images/layout/nav-accessories.gif') 0 0 no-repeat;   }
		a#nav-accessories:hover {   width: 101px; background: url('../images/layout/nav-accessories-active.gif') 0 0 no-repeat;   }
		a#nav-techspecs {   width: 154px; background: url('../images/layout/nav-techspecs.gif') 0 0 no-repeat;   }
		a#nav-techspecs:hover {   width: 154px; background: url('../images/layout/nav-techspecs-active.gif') 0 0 no-repeat;   }
		a#nav-usermanuals {   width: 154px; background: url('../images/layout/nav-usermanuals.gif') 0 0 no-repeat;   }
		a#nav-usermanuals:hover {   width: 154px; background: url('../images/layout/nav-usermanuals-active.gif') 0 0 no-repeat;   }
		a#nav-interfacing {   width: 101px; background: url('../images/layout/nav-interfacing.gif') 0 0 no-repeat;   }
		a#nav-interfacing:hover {   width: 101px; background: url('../images/layout/nav-interfacing-active.gif') 0 0 no-repeat;   }
		a#nav-contact {   width: 101px; background: url('../images/layout/nav-contact.gif') 0 0 no-repeat;   }
		a#nav-contact:hover {   width: 101px; background: url('../images/layout/nav-contact-active.gif') 0 0 no-repeat;   }
		a#nav-gallery {   width: 101px; background: url('../images/layout/nav-gallery.gif') 0 0 no-repeat;   }
		a#nav-gallery:hover {   width: 101px; background: url('../images/layout/nav-gallery-active.gif') 0 0 no-repeat;   }
	
		a#nav-home-active {   width: 101px; background: url('../images/layout/nav-home-active.gif') 0 0 no-repeat;   }
		a#nav-accessories-active {   width: 101px; background: url('../images/layout/nav-accessories-active.gif') 0 0 no-repeat;   }
		a#nav-techspecs-active {   width: 154px; background: url('../images/layout/nav-techspecs-active.gif') 0 0 no-repeat;   }
		a#nav-usermanuals-active {   width: 154px; background: url('../images/layout/nav-usermanuals-active.gif') 0 0 no-repeat;   }
		a#nav-interfacing-active {   width: 101px; background: url('../images/layout/nav-interfacing-active.gif') 0 0 no-repeat;   }
		a#nav-contact-active {   width: 101px; background: url('../images/layout/nav-contact-active.gif') 0 0 no-repeat;   }
		a#nav-gallery-active {   width: 101px; background: url('../images/layout/nav-gallery-active.gif') 0 0 no-repeat;   }	
	
	div#page-footer {
		float: left;
		display: inline;
		width: 800px;
		background: url('../images/layout/nav-ul.gif') 0 5px repeat-x;
		padding: 12px 0 15px 0;
	}
	
		div#page-footer * {
			font-size: 10pt;	
		}

		div#page-footer div.left-links,
		div#page-footer div.right-links {
			display: inline;
			width: 400px;
		}

		div#page-footer ul {
			display: inline;
		}

		div#page-footer li {
			display: inline;
		}
		
		div#page-footer a {
			padding: 5px;
			display: block;
		}

		div#page-footer img {
			margin: 0 5px -2px 0;
		}
		
		div#page-footer div.left-links li {
			float: left;
		}
		
		div#page-footer div.right-links li {
			float: right;
		}		
	
	div.content-row {
		width: 800px;
		display: inline;
		float: left;
		margin-bottom: 5px;
	}
	
	div.column-left {
		display: inline;
		float: left;
		width: 475px;
	}
	
		div.content-left {		
			padding: 10px;
			width: 455px;
			background-color: #f9f9f9;
		}
		
	div.column-left-tc {
		display: inline;
		float: left;
		width: 495px;
	}
	
		div.content-left-tc {		
			padding: 10px;
			width: 475px;
			background-color: #f9f9f9;
		}
		
		div.bullet {
			padding: 0 5px 0 13px;
			width: 307px;
		}
		
		div.bullet ul {
			padding-left: 45px;
		}
		
		div.column-left-policy {
		display: inline;
		float: left;
		width: 800px;
	}
	
		div.content-left-policy {		
			padding: 10px;
			width: 780px;
			background-color: #f9f9f9;
		}	

		img#title-1,
		img#title-2,
		img#title-3	{
			border: #9D9D9D solid 1px;
		}
		
		img#title-1,
		img#title-2 {
			margin-right:5px;
		}
		
		div.content-detail {
			text-align: center;
			margin: 20px 0;
		}
	
		div.content-detail-tech {
			text-align: center;
			margin: 20px 0 0 -35px;
		}
	
	div.column-right {
		display: inline;
		float: left;	
		width: 322px;
		padding: 0 0 0 3px;
	}
	
		div.content-right {
			width: 307px;
			padding: 10px 5px 0 13px;
		}
		
	div.column-right-access {
		display: inline;
		float: left;	
		width: 322px;
		padding: 0 0 0 3px;
		margin-left: 100px;
	}
	
		div.content-right-access {
			width: 307px;
			padding: 10px 5px 0 13px;
			margin-left: 100px;
		}
		
		div.splash-right {
			width: 282px;
			height: 266px;
			background: url('../images/layout/splash-right.gif') 0 0 no-repeat;
			padding: 20px;
			position: relative;
		}

			div.splash-right li{
				margin-left: 20px;
				font-size: 13px;
			}
			
			div.splash-right h3 {
				margin-top: 0px;
			}
		
			div.splash-right div#splash-seemore {
				position: absolute;
				display: inline;
				margin-bottom: -18px;
				top: 270px;
				left: 135px;
				width: 172px;
				height: 18px;
				background: url('../images/layout/splash-seemore.gif') 0 0 no-repeat;
			}

			div.splash-right div#splash-seemore a {
				display: block;
				width: 172px;
				height: 18px;
			}
			
			div.splash-right div#splash-seemore span {
				display: none;
			}			
		
		div.feature {
			display: inline;
			float: left;
			width: 297px;
			padding: 5px 5px 10px 5px;
			border-bottom: #9D9D9D solid 1px;
			margin-bottom: 20px;
		}
		
		div.feature ul,
		div.feature2 ul {
			padding-left: 160px;
			font-size: 9pt;
		}
		
			div.feature-access {
			position: relative;
			display: inline;
			float: left;
			width: 297px;
			padding: 5px 5px 10px 5px;
			border-bottom: #9D9D9D solid 1px;
			margin-bottom: 20px;
			margin-left: -150px;
		}
		
			div.feature2 {
			display: inline;
			float: left;
			width: 297px;
			padding: 5px 5px 10px 5px;
			border-bottom: #FFF solid 1px;
			margin-bottom: 20px;
		}
			
			div.feature img,
			div.feature2 img {
				display: inline;
				float: left;
				border: #9D9D9D solid 1px;
				margin: 0 15px 10px 0;
			}
			
			div.feature h5,
			div.feature2 h5 {
				margin-top:0px;
			}
			
			.tech {
				border: #9D9D9D solid 1px;
				border-collapse: collapse;
				font-size: 10pt;
			}
			
			td { padding: 3px;
				 border: #9D9D9D solid 1px;
			}
			
			.spec { text-align: center; }
			
			.inter { padding-left: 30px;
					 font-size: 9pt;
			 }
			 
			 .site {
				padding-left: 50px;
			}

			.span a{
				color: #271E66;	
			}